2005 Suzuki Forenza Pricing

2005 Suzuki Forenza pricing starts at $2,165 for the Forenza S Sedan 4D, which had a starting MSRP of $14,794 when new. The range-topping 2005 Forenza EX Wagon 4D starts at $2,712 today, originally priced from $17,994.

The Kelley Blue Book Fair Purchase Price for any individual used vehicle can vary greatly according to mileage, condition, location, and other factors. The prices here reflect what buyers are currently paying for used 2005 Suzuki Forenza models in typical condition when purchasing from a dealership. These prices are updated weekly.

Forenza Consumer Sentiment

Owners give this generation Suzuki Forenza (2004-2008) a 3.3 out of 5 rating, which is about average, and 62% recommend it. These figures are based on 399 consumer reviews, like these:

Overall 2005 Suzuki Forenza Quality

User sentiment suggests the overall quality of the 2005 Suzuki Forenza is about average for its class. Owners rated the 2005 Suzuki Forenza quality a 3.4 out of 5.

2005 Suzuki Forenza Reliability

The 2005 Suzuki Forenza receives an average consumer rating of 3.3 overall and a 3.7 for reliability, which means owners consider its reliability to be above average.

2005 Suzuki Forenza MPG by Trim

2005 Forenza S Sedan 4D - city 20 MPG - hwy 28 MPG

2005 Forenza S Wagon 4D - city 18 MPG - hwy 26 MPG

2005 Forenza LX Wagon 4D - city 18 MPG - hwy 26 MPG

2005 Forenza LX Sedan 4D - city 20 MPG - hwy 28 MPG

2005 Forenza EX Sedan 4D - city 20 MPG - hwy 28 MPG

2005 Forenza EX Wagon 4D - city 18 MPG - hwy 26 MPG

2005 Forenza Safety

NHTSA Safety Rating

According to the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ration (NHTSA), the 2005 Suzuki Forenza front-side driver crash test rating is 4 out of 5 stars. The front-side passenger crash test rating is 4 out of 5.

2005 Suzuki Forenza Depreciation

A 2005 Suzuki Forenza has depreciated $108 or 6% in the last 3 years and has a current resale value of $1,479 and trade-in value of $440.

2005 Suzuki Forenza Depreciation

Annual Depreciation is an estimation of what your vehicle's value might be over time based on an average of similar vehicles. Estimations are calculated by comparing Kelley Blue Book Private Party Values of vehicles similar to yours over time, as well as forecasts from Manheim Auction data comparing current and projected auction values against current Kelley Blue Book Private Party and Trade-In Values. This is not a guarantee of actual depreciation. Local weather conditions, market factors and driver performance will also impact your vehicle's actual depreciation.
